Thrust Ball Bearings
Thrust ball bearings are designed to carry axial loads in one direction and consist of shaft and housing washers with ball and cage assemblies. SKF thrust ball bearings are separable, simplifying mounting. They are suitable for relatively high axial loads at moderate speeds, but cannot carry radial load. Typical applications include machine tool lead screws, crane hooks, vertical shafts, and automotive steering kingpins. Single direction thrust ball bearings must be used in pairs if axial location is required in both directions, or be combined with a radial bearing. SKF also offers double direction thrust ball bearings for applications where the axial load reverses. These bearings require a minimum axial load to prevent ball sliding and are sensitive to angular misalignment, so accurate mounting surfaces are essential.

Single Direction vs. Double Direction Thrust Ball Bearings
Single direction thrust bearings accommodate axial load in one direction only; they require a second bearing for opposing thrust. Double direction thrust ball bearings feature a centre ring locating two ball/cage assemblies, handling reversible axial loads — perfect for vertical spindles and screw mechanisms.


Mounting Considerations for Thrust Ball Bearings
To prevent ball spinning and ensure proper load distribution, thrust ball bearings must be preloaded, usually via springs or by gravity in vertical shafts. The shaft washer must be clamped against the shaft shoulder, and adequate oil or grease supply must reach the sliding contacts between washers and balls.
